
Powerdrill.ai: Complete Buyer's Guide
AI-powered analytics platform that eliminates data silos through conversational intelligence, enabling ecommerce businesses to generate actionable insights without technical expertise.
Founded in 2023 and headquartered in the USA, Powerdrill.ai positions itself as a solution to the widespread data fragmentation challenges plaguing ecommerce businesses, where 87% of retailers cite data silos as primary obstacles requiring integrated analytics platforms[21][25]. The platform addresses the rapidly growing ecommerce analytics market projected to reach $80.48 billion by 2032[5] through its AI-first approach that eliminates traditional barriers to insight generation.

AI Technology
Powerdrill.ai's technical foundation leverages a sophisticated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) framework that integrates Python and SQL workflows while automating visualization creation through conversational AI[42].
Architecture
The platform's multimodal AI capabilities combine natural language processing with automated visualization generation, supporting speech-to-text conversion, file upload compatibility (XLSX, CSV, PDF), and direct SQL connectivity[41][44][48].

Market Positioning
Powerdrill.ai's AI-first approach addresses transition needs, though buyers should consider that 25% of 'AI-powered' solutions demonstrate minimal machine learning enhancements beyond traditional analytics, requiring careful validation of genuine AI capabilities[13][16].
Win/Loss Scenarios
Win scenarios favor Powerdrill.ai when organizations prioritize rapid deployment with minimal technical resources over comprehensive feature sets. Loss scenarios typically involve enterprises requiring proven stability and comprehensive feature sets where established vendors provide greater confidence despite higher costs.
